Going by past #TN political history, I predict that the demise of Karunanidhi will open up seemingly dormant struggle for succession
The party WILL split into two or more factions as it happened in aftermath of #MGR passing away, when #AIADMK was split into Janaki and #Jayalalithaa camps, both losing to a resurgent DMK
The death of Jayalalithaa also saw AIADMK splitting
Stalin will be tested by by his bete noire brother Alagiri, who has been keeping low till now
#Alagiri, who was expelled from the party in 2014 for anti-party activities, is known as master organiser and is bound to give hard time for Stalin, though he is calling the shots
He also may be tested by his half-sister Kanimozhi
Of late she has made a veiled attack on Stalin in her poem
Through the poem she made an emotional appeal to Karunanidhi to come back because under Stalin's leadership the party has been suffering defeats after defeats
The half-brother also will be tested by #Maran brothers - #Kalanidhi and #Dayanidhi, who were also sidelined, wield enormous clout in Tamil Nadu, courtesy Sun TV network, which they control
Any fraternal clash would eventually make DMK weaker, which will give benefit to other rising political players in TN, especially #Rajnikanth
BJP also is spreading its wings in Tamil Nadu
If this clash continues, DMK MIGHT face an existential crisis
